JiDion speaks up about the Pokimane debacle
If you have not kept up with the recent happenings in the streaming world, JiDion was banned from Twitch for 14 days due to his hate raid on Pokimane’s latest live stream on January 12, 2022. The platform also held JiDion responsible for his own and his fans’ actions on Imane Anys’s stream.

In the aforementioned tweet, JiDion accepts his ban, as his actions were clearly against the Terms of Service (TOS). That said, he did not have much of a choice, as Twitch is extremely careful with how such incidents are dealt with.
Respect all women boys but, if it’s a penis or a Vagina disrespecting you you have the right to stand up for your self cause at the end of the day we’re all equal!
— JiDion (@Jidion6) January 14, 2022
Earlier today, JiDion suggested he will “defend” himself despite facing a massive backlash from the streaming community. Many popular streamers took to Twitter to voice their thoughts on the situation. And the situation does not seem to be in JiDion’s favor.
I’m not like these other YouTubers imma defend myself when someone lies on me!!! My dislike for her has nothing to do with her gender but her as a person, don’t get the two confused!!!!
— JiDion (@Jidion6) January 14, 2022
Interestingly, although he does not say what he did was right, he does say what he did “has nothing to do with her gender but her as a person.” He attempted to explain that his disliking of Pokimane is purely based on her as a person. But there’s no telling what the future holds for JiDion now.

JiDion reveals un-ban plans
Now, JiDion has said he does not wish to continue down the same line saying, “I don’t like petty JiDion.” He also revealed that he will publicly be speaking after his ban comes to cease.

I don’t like petty JiDion💔 see y’all on twitch in 13 days. I don’t need this attention to grow I got y’all boys. Gonna speak to the Pogger community when I’m unbanned until then we back to where we started👇🏿 pic.twitter.com/lpSybkQRoD
— JiDion (@Jidion6) January 14, 2022
When questioned about his actions and an apology on Twitter, JiDion stated, “I sometimes get carried away but I’ll be man enough to admit that I’ll make a full statement on my twitch once it’s back up.” He also said, “Speaking thru text doesn’t have the same impact I’m down to wait 2 weeks to talk this thru,” to another Twitterati.
